Transaction bef95b9153242d768c1ef675983e51f9e92a308aa1e47cdedc418aa885cd6019
1 Input
1 Output
-
bef95b9153242d768c1ef675983e51f9e92a308aa1e47cdedc418aa885cd6019:0
- value
- 31675605
- script pubkey
- OP_0 OP_PUSHBYTES_20 63ebda95f003a1c9032360b0df4a617002d6b71a
- address
- bc1qv04a490sqwsujqervzcd7jnpwqpdddc699k5t7